MATH 1116, Mathematical Explorations, will help you answer the above questions. It is a course intended for the non-math, non-science major (but math and science majors are welcome too). This is a course in which you will get a chance to explore the place of mathematics in human thought and civilization, to ask questions and look for answers, and to discover both the beauty and mystery of this important field of human endeavour. You will explore the mathematics beyond the calculations. We won’t send you home with 20 quadratic equations to solve, but we will ask you to leave behind your preconceptions as we delve into strange ideas and weird new worlds.
